Ch. Fayau, Bordeaux Superieur

Price: £9.99

Vintage: 2007
Region: Bordeaux
Grape Variety: Cabernet Sauvignon, Merlot
Food Match:

Ancestors of the current proprietors have made wine here since 1826. The chateau is situated in Cadillac, close to Sauternes, and indeed they also produce a superb sweet botrytised white wine. The red wine has lovely ripe, supple cassis fruit and light easy tannins making this a deliciously drinkable, pure fruit style  claret.
